I've had my MME GTPE since December 17, 2022. It was built October 17, 2022.

Being my first EV, I know the types of sounds and their volume would be very different from all of the ICE vehicles that I've had before.

In my experience, the car was quiet, comparatively speaking.
  • Some wind noise that I attributed to the mirrors.
  • I can hear the motors, but that's minor. Nothing of note.
  • It's also funny to hear leaves, small road debris, etc. hit the wheel wells going through my neighborhood. I've never heard that in an ICE vehicle.... probably because I heard the engine and transmission.
Yesterday, I took my car to Safelite to have the windshield replaced. I refuse to drive behind trucks, avoid driving next to them, avoid people with leaf blowers, etc. Nonetheless, over the last few months, the windshield was absolutely peppered with nicks, chips, etc. Comparatively speaking, none of the cars that I've owned, driving the same roads and routes, have had anywhere near the damage after years of use (cars from Ford, Mazda, Nissan, Hyundai, Lexus). Someone here joked that the MME windshields are made of "rock candy and warm water". I know coatings won't really protect the windshield from hard debris, but I will be coating this windshield nonetheless.

ANYWAY, to the point..... When a windshield is installed, there is an adhesive primer that is brushed on the part of the body that makes the windshield frame. After that, they lay down the windshield adhesive, like caulk out of a caulk gun.
When they removed the original windshield, they showed me that there was about a 2 inch area, near the bottom driver's side of the windshield, where there was no primer or adhesive. He suggested that there was likely some wind noise coming from that spot.

With the new windshield in.... Yes. I did notice that now there is less wind noise.

My wind noise went way down when my windshield was replaced as well.

Safelite showed my how uneven the gap at the top of the windshield was.

The new installed one was much more even.

Whoever installs the windshield in Mexico doesn’t seem to take too much time lining it up.
